Professional Background
Mara Goldman is a highly skilled attorney with a passion for advocating for justice and defending the rights of those in need. She has garnered extensive experience in the legal field through her positions at the Federal Public Defender's office, where she focuses on providing legal representation to individuals charged with crimes who cannot afford an attorney. Her dedication to her clients and her commitment to upholding the law have made her a respected figure in her community.
Prior to her role at the Federal Public Defender, Mara worked at Nolan, Armstrong & Barton, a distinguished law firm, where she sharpened her legal skills and gained invaluable insight into various facets of law. Her role there allowed her to engage with numerous legal cases, adding depth to her understanding of the judicial process. Before venturing into private practice, Mara served as a Judicial Law Clerk for the Honorable Pamela Ann Rymer, an experience that significantly influenced her legal career. This position provided her with a unique vantage point of the judicial system, enabling her to appreciate the intricacies and nuances of legal proceedings from a judge's perspective.
